To be accepted as a major in philosophy, students must have taken three hours in philosophy. Requirements
- To be accepted into the Department Honors Program, students must be philosophy majors who have a cumulative grade-point average of 3.33, and a grade-point average of 3.75 within the department, at the end of the Fall semester of the Junior year. Such students may request admission to the Honors Program. The request should be in writing and should be submitted to the chair of the department at the end of the Fall semester of the Junior year. The request should be accompanied by a report from the Registrar’s Office, showing their grade-point averages. The members of the philosophy department will decide which students are accepted.
